Frequently Asked Questions

How Do I Winterize The Rain Bird Retro-1800 System?

To winterize the Rain Bird RETRO-1800, first shut off the water supply. Drain all water from pipes and valves. Use compressed air to blow out remaining water. Remove and store the controller indoors to protect it from freezing temperatures.

What Steps Protect The 32eti Sprinkler Kit In Winter?

Turn off the main water valve for the 32ETI sprinkler kit. Drain excess water from all sprinkler heads and pipes. Use an air compressor to clear water from the system. Cover or remove the timer to prevent frost damage.

How To Winterize The 1zehtmr Digital Hose Timer?

Remove the 1ZEHTMR digital timer from the hose. Drain any residual water inside the timer. Store the timer indoors in a dry place. Avoid exposure to freezing temperatures to maintain its functionality.

Can I Use The Dripkitbag For Winter Repairs?

Yes, the DRIPKITBAG is ideal for repairing drip irrigation leaks before winter. Fix leaks promptly to prevent water damage or freezing. Inspect all drip lines and replace damaged parts using the repair kit.

Why Is Blowing Out Water Important For Winterizing Irrigation?

Blowing out water removes trapped moisture that can freeze and damage pipes. It prevents cracks and costly repairs in your irrigation system. Using compressed air ensures the system is completely dry for winter.

When Should I Start Winterizing My Rain Bird System?

Start winterizing when temperatures consistently drop below 40°F (4°C). Early preparation helps protect your irrigation system from freezing damage. Plan ahead to avoid last-minute rush and system failures.
